Dave Cobb Taps Chris Stapleton, Miranda Lambert, John Paul White for 'Southern Family'
Dave Cobb has had a massive 2015, with Chris Stapleton's debut album Traveller sweeping the CMA Awards and Jason Isbell's new album Something More Than Free racking up critical acclaim. Looking to the new year, the country producer will continue with his impressive output with his own compilation concept album Southern Family, which not only features Stapleton and Isbell but country favorites such as Miranda Lambert, Zac Brown and Shooter Jennings. -

K Camp Drops 'K.I.S.S. 3' Mixtape Along with Cover Art & Tracklist [LISTEN]
Atlanta's very own, K Camp, is back at with a new mixtape,' K.I.S.S. 3.' The 9-track mixtape is K Camp's fourth solo project this year. The project is the third installment of the 'K.I.S.S'. series. The project comes a day after K Camp released his single, "2Crazy," which was is the lead track of the mixtape. The mixtape only has two features: Tink, True Story Gee and Quavo from Migos and a great mixture of production. -
